Okay, personally I think the pokemon series is getting repetitive. I loved all the pokemon series up until B&W and after. I think pokemon should go in a new direction where its more like a mmorpg. They've been making pokemon games since 1996. It's been 16 years of the same game, not that I haven't enjoyed mostly all of them, it's just I think it should be changed a bit. Here's my idea, there should be an online world of pokemon. Where you can toggle on and offline. There would be like a multiplayer battle place, and a shop or mall. At the beginning of the game you get to choose how your character looks. With the old design alternating between all the available character items and more in the shop along with haircuts. Instead of releasing a whole new game they could update it every month, new clothes, haircuts, and places. Then you get to choose your first pokemon (any of the starters from any generation) and buy new ones, with money you earn from battles with others, mini-games you play with your pokemon, and from buying gift-cards from stores. I posted this to see how everyone would respond to my idea whether they like my idea and things that would make my idea even better. Also, the platform would be PC, Mac, and DS.
